  • Under the aegis of the Green Urban Mobility Partnership (GUMP) between Germany and India, supported by the develoPPP program of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development (BMZ), Deutsche Gesellschaft für Internationale Zusammenarbeit (GIZ) GmbH and BOSCH India Ltd. have entered into a cooperation project on “Green Urban Mobility Innovation” and are setting up a “Living Lab” in Bengaluru to demonstrate how technologies can be used to bring sustainable and inclusive mobility solutions in India.
  • This initiative aims to enhance green urban mobility and transportation systems in India by creating a platform for innovation, collaboration, and prototyping, bringing public and private stakeholders together under the roof of a ‘Living Lab’. By providing an ‘open innovation ecosystem’, it is envisioned to contribute to an improved and enabling environment and framework conditions for Green Urban Mobility Innovation that has benefits for all citizens, including the vulnerable and poor groups of society. Among the core opportunity areas that are aimed to be addressed are air quality improvement, increase in public transport adoption, Non-Motorised Transport, universal access and so on.

  • Indo German Energy Programme- Green Energy Corridors Project(IGEN-GEC) (October 2016 till March 2020)
  • Worked in the activity “Development of an indigenous solar power forecasting system” under IGEN-GEC project. A series of capacity building measures were undertaken to enable National Institute of Wind Energy (NIWE), Chennai (an institute under MNRE) for the development of indigenous forecasting model. I was placed in NIWE, Chennai for 3.5 years.
  • Project Highlights:
  • A real life pilot on Indigenous solar PV forecasting model has been developed for different time horizons (day ahead, intra-day). Technologies were tested and evaluated for effectiveness for the first time in India.
  • Complete modelling was done using bottom up approach.
